1.
Pursuant to earlier orders of this Court, today when the matter is called out, neither any response has been filed by the Respondent no.2 nor by the Respondent no.3.
2.

Ms.Aparna Vhatkar, learned Counsel, appears for the Respondent no.3 and submits that the award has been challenged under Section 34 of the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 1996, before a Court in Ernakulam, however, there is no stay on the execution of the award. 4.
Having heard the learned Counsel and having considered the submissions, this Court directs that the Notice be made absolute. 6.
Execution to proceed in accordance with law.
